This report is a result of a request by USAID/Niamey to conduct a rapid appraisal of the marketing system for cowpeas in Niger under the Agricultural Marketing Improvement Strategies (AMIS) Project.

It is intended to provide an overview of the organization and functioning of the market and to identify systems constraints and opportunities. A major objective of the study is to analyze marketing, regulatory and fiscal policies and their effects on market performance, especially with regard to exports. The first phase of the study was carried out in May/June 1988, and a second phase was conducted in November/December 1988. Most of the field work was carried out in Niger, although visits were also made to Nigeria and Benin to explore market channels for Niger cowpeas. (Author abstract)
